The houses of 21st century are about to become more human control and automated. The automation is upon us in a huge way and people are rapidly inventing new gadgets that enhance our lives. In the automation advancements, implementing the embedded systems for the purpose of home automation has led to an increase in the security and remote controlling of the appliances at home. The home automation system based on Field Programmable Gate Array (FPGA) Spartan is proposed to overcome the disadvantages of using Microprocessor and Microcontroller. FPGA is used as a core, instead of microcontroller, because of its flexibility, increase in better power efficiency and decreasing prices. This system is based on SMS technology and uses GSM network to establish the communication between mobile and controller. GSM system uses TDMA technique for communication purpose. Once the message is sent to GSM Module, it transmits the mobile voice and data services at the 850MHz, 900MHz, 1800MHz and 1900MHz frequency bands. FPGA Spartan receives input through I/O blocks and it transmits to GPIO Pins, which is connected to the load, lamp etc through driver circuit. This System is designed using VHDL in Xilinx 14.7 which is implemented in FPGA Spartan.

